DescriptionMcGoldrick began his career at Ireland’s largest
stained glass firm, Earley & Co. During his
apprenticeship at Earley’s, he continued to attend
A.E. Child’s stained glass lessons at the Dublin
Metropolitan School of Art. He was invited to
join An Túr Gloine in 1920, during a time when
the studio was undertaking a large number of
war memorial commissions. Like Michael Healy,
McGoldrick revelled in rich, decorative detail. At
An Túr Gloine, he refined the elaborate style and
vivid colours of Earley & Co. to arrive at his own
elegantly modern aesthetic.
